Transaction 89aa00c14ddbbb0b418fc879411fadd970fac0cd3b0efe56a0284117bd76196b
1 Input
1 Output
-
89aa00c14ddbbb0b418fc879411fadd970fac0cd3b0efe56a0284117bd76196b:0
- value
- 640586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a316780adc02021b3bf5a241a443dc53d48f3c9b OP_EQUAL
- address
- 3GZLyyn7Wy87cxAut3ovCRjN94p4LYbFSf